The Open University is the UK’s largest university, a world leader in flexible part-time education combining a mission to widen access to higher education with research excellence, transforming lives through education.

The Business Development Unit (BDU) is committed to the delivery of innovative and profitable learning solutions, for students, businesses, and partners in the UK and globally. The BDU is a key contributor to the Open University’s (OU) strategy for extending reach to more diverse groups of learners through a range of channels, learning opportunities and partnerships that enable innovation and income diversification. The Unit plays a key role in delivering growth in existing markets and establishing the University in new markets, including apprenticeships.

**The role**

The Open University is recruiting an** International Partnership Coordinator.**

The postholder will play a key role in maintaining collaborative relationships between The Open University (OU) and international higher education partners. The role will incorporate management of a portfolio of international partnerships, with a customer-oriented focus. It involves planning, communication, and coordination to ensure successful partnerships that contribute to the global reach and reputation of our institution. The role will work alongside the Head of International Partnerships and Senior International Partnership Manager to support the growth of our partnership portfolio using a range of products and services to ensure commercial sustainability of The Open University’s international offer. Through this, it will support the vision of reaching more students with life-changing learning through strategic partnerships at scale.
